The Story of Emmalee
This name, a blend of universal warmth and meadow tranquility, is destined for a daughter who embodies kindness and gentle charm.
Emmalee is an English name, a harmonious combination of Emma and Lee. Emma, of Germanic origin, means 'universal' or 'whole,' while Lee, from English roots, refers to a peaceful meadow. This fusion blends broad embrace with natural serenity, a journey from varied linguistic landscapes into a singular, gentle sound.
